diff options
author | Jan Tojnar <jtojnar@gmail.com> | 2020-08-23 02:00:50 +0200 |
---|---|---|
committer | Jan Tojnar <jtojnar@gmail.com> | 2020-08-23 02:00:50 +0200 |
commit | 91104b5417275b780f6947b46a5c1bcc0d99f10b (patch) | |
tree | f9530394ba9869c49b30171bb6006f04ba43abf8 /pkgs/tools/misc/fzf/default.nix | |
parent | 4cf394ea3f173946363c40439b03ebcd92eb2bb4 (diff) | |
parent | ddfa22167019726c015a5638e815d028031162e8 (diff) | |
download | n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ar.gz n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ar.bz2 n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ar.lz n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ar.xz n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.tar.zst nixpkgs-91104b5417275b780f6947b46a5c1bcc0d99f10b.zip |
Merge branch 'master' into staging-next
Diffstat (limited to 'pkgs/tools/misc/fzf/default.nix')
-rw-r--r-- | pkgs/tools/misc/fzf/default.nix |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/pkgs/tools/misc/fzf/default.nix b/pkgs/tools/misc/fzf/default.nix index 2278e113395..d9fe6ac819b 100644 --- a/pkgs/tools/misc/fzf/default.nix +++ b/pkgs/tools/misc/fzf/default.nix @@ -1,4 +1,4 @@ -{ lib, buildGoModule, fetchFromGitHub, writeText, runtimeShell, ncurses }: +{ lib, buildGoModule, fetchFromGitHub, writeText, runtimeShell, ncurses, perl }: buildGoModule rec { pname = "fzf"; @@ -27,6 +27,13 @@ buildGoModule rec { echo "Failed to replace vim base_dir path with $out" exit 1 fi + + # Has a sneaky dependency on perl + # Include first args to make sure we're patching the right thing + substituteInPlace shell/key-bindings.zsh \ + --replace " perl -ne " " ${perl}/bin/perl -ne " + substituteInPlace shell/key-bindings.bash \ + --replace " perl -n " " ${perl}/bin/perl -n " ''; preInstall = '' |